Gutter waterproofing services involve the installation or enhancement of gutter systems to prevent water from seeping into the foundation, walls, or basement of a property. These services typically include sealing gutters, adding protective barriers, and ensuring proper drainage to direct water away from the structure. By addressing potential entry points for water infiltration, gutter waterproofing helps maintain the integrity of the building and reduces the risk of water-related damages over time.

One of the primary issues gutter waterproofing aims to resolve is water intrusion that can lead to foundation cracks,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Poorly functioning or damaged gutters can cause water to overflow or pool around the base of a property, increasing the likelihood of basement flooding and interior water damage. Waterproofing solutions help manage excess water during heavy rains or snowmelt, minimizing the chances of costly repairs and preserving the property's value.

Properties that typically benefit from gutter waterproofing include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ings with extensive roofing systems. Multi-story structures and properties situated on sloped land are also common candidates for waterproofing services. These properties often experience higher water runoff and are more vulnerable to water infiltration issues, making waterproofing an essential part of their maintenance and protection strategies.

Installation Costs - Gutter waterproofing services typically range from $1,000 to $3,500 for installation, depending on the size of the property and gutter system complexity. Larger or multi-story homes in Jefferson County may incur higher costs.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ific needs.

Material Expenses - The cost of waterproofing materials varies from $200 to $800 per project, influenced by the type and quality of sealants or coatings used. Premium products may increase overall expenses but offer longer-lasting protection. Prices differ based on the scope of work and material choices.

Repair and Maintenance - Repair services for existing gutter waterproofing generally range between $150 and $600 per session. Minor fixes are on the lower end, while extensive repairs for leaks or damage can cost more. Regular maintenance by local contractors can help prevent costly repairs.

Additional Costs - Extra services such as gutter cleaning or additional sealing can add $100 to $400 to the overall project. These costs depend on the property's size and the extent of work needed.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ates based on spec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Gutter Waterproofing services help prevent water intrusion by sealing gutters and downspouts, protecting building foundations and basements from water damage. Local contractors offer solutions to improve drainage and reduce moisture-related issues.

Leak Repair and Sealing specialists focus on fixing leaks and sealing gutter joints to ensure water flows properly, minimizing potential water damage to the structure of properties in Jefferson County, WA.

Gutter Guard Installation providers install protective covers to keep debris out of gutters, reducing clogging and overflow that can lead to waterproofing problems and water infiltration.

Downspout Extension Services involve adding extensions to direct water further away from buildings, helping to prevent water pooling and foundation issues caused by improper drainage.

Waterproofing System Installation experts install specialized membranes and sealants around gutters to enhance water resistance and prevent leaks that could compromise building integrity.

Gutter Inspection and Maintenance services include thorough assessments and routine upkeep to identify potential waterproofing issues early, ensuring long-term protection against water intrusion.
